MINUTES OF COUNCIL <br /> OCTOBER 8, 2013 <br /> The Batesville City Council met in regular session on October 8, at 5:30 PM at <br /> the Municipal Building. Mayor Elumbaugh called the meeting to order. Utility Office <br /> Manager Nick Baxter gave the invocation. Upon roll call, the following council answered <br /> present; Tommy Bryant, Margarett Henley, Paige Hubbard, Davy Insell, Fred Krug, <br /> Douglas Matthews, Chris Poole, and David Shetron. Also present were the City Clerk <br /> Denise Johnston and the City Attorney Lindsey Castleberry. <br /> Councilmember Bryant moved to approve the minutes from the previous <br /> meeting. Councilmember Insell seconded and all voted for. <br /> Councilmember Matthews moved to approve the prepared agenda. <br /> Councilmember Henley seconded and all voted for. <br /> CITIZENS COMMENTS <br /> Mr. Royce Adams addressed the council with concerns over a new Riverwood <br /> Estates subdivision being constructed off Harrison Street between Stoneflag and Gap <br /> Road. Mr. Adams said he was concerned about drainage issues due to the new <br /> subdivision and wanted to make sure the City Engineer was approving the plans before <br /> roads are constructed. <br /> Ms. Sheila Avant addressed the council asking for support from the City for the <br /> application of a GIF Grant to refurbish the old Ethel O.
